JAX is a secondary market, which means every itinerary requires at least one connecting hub, and the two carriers worth your serious attention here are Delta and United. Delta routes most North American premium passengers through Atlanta (ATL) or occasionally Detroit (DTW) before connecting onward to Singapore, while United's strength lies in its San Francisco (SFO) and Newark (EWR) hubs — both offering meaningfully different onward experiences. The key factual reality every traveler should know: neither Delta nor United operates nonstop service between the United States and Singapore, making hub selection arguably the most consequential decision in this booking.
On the Delta routing, the transatlantic-style connection through Atlanta feeds into Delta One suites on long-haul widebody equipment — a genuinely competitive hard product featuring direct aisle access and a door that provides real privacy on a flight of this duration. United's Polaris business class, particularly on the SFO-SIN segment, delivers a comparable enclosed-suite experience with direct aisle access and thoughtful bedding that holds up well across nineteen-plus hours. My strong preference is the United SFO connection specifically because San Francisco's international terminal offers the United Polaris Lounge, one of the finest domestic airline lounges in the country — a meaningful upgrade over a rushed Atlanta connection when you're already facing a marathon journey eastward. Time your JAX departure to allow at least two and a half hours in whichever hub you choose; tight connections on a journey this long are simply not worth the anxiety.
Seasonally, the windows that consistently yield the most accessible premium fares on this routing cluster around January through March and again in October and November — shoulder periods that coincide with Singapore's drier weather and lower inbound leisure demand from competing markets.
